About Federal Way Running Start Home School

As a tiny high school in Federal Way, Washington, Federal Way Running Start Home School hosts 17 students from grades 11 through 12, run under Federal Way School District. By comparison, Washington's public schools average about 573 students each, so Federal Way Running Start Home School sits 97% leaner than that benchmark.

Within Federal Way School District, which oversees 43 schools and 22,250 students, Federal Way Running Start Home School is one campus in the system.

Looking at the student body, Federal Way Running Start Home School lists that White students make up the majority at 76%. The remainder is composed of 6% Hispanic, 6% Black, 6% Asian, 6% multiracial. The wider county runs roughly 55% White, putting the school's mix meaningfully more White than the area baseline.

In terms of school funding signals, About 35% of enrolled students meet the income threshold for free or reduced-price lunch, a number frequently used as a low-income enrollment indicator.

Zooming out to the county, King County reports that median household income runs about $124,746, about 57%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and roughly 5% of residents live below the federal poverty line. Across King County's 544 public schools (combined enrollment of about 278,492 students), Federal Way Running Start Home School is one campus in the mix.
